Selenium vs Cypress vs Playwright: Best Tool for 2025?
Tumblr media
As software delivery speeds accelerate, QA professionals need the right test automation tools to keep pace. In 2025, three names dominate the conversation: Selenium, Cypress, and Playwright. Each framework brings unique strengths in automation testing, cross-browser testing, and CI/CD integration. But which one should you master this year? Let’s dive in.
Why Automation Testing Matters in 2025?
With the rise of DevOps and continuousintegration, manual testing alone can no longer ensure fast, reliable releases. Testautomation empowers teams to catch regressions early, maintain high code quality, and accelerate deployment cycles. By 2025, organizations expect QA engineers to:
Integrate tests seamlessly into CI/CD pipelines.
Leverage cloud-based test grids and parallel execution.
Debug failures with rich traceability and reporting.
Mastering a modern automation tool is no longer optional - it’s essential for any QA career.
Selenium: The Enterprise Workhorse
Selenium WebDriver has been the cornerstone of UI automation for over a decade. Its mature ecosystem, language flexibility (Java, Python, C#, Ruby, JavaScript), and robust cross-browser testing support make it ideal for large-scale enterprise projects.
Key highlights:
Language-agnostic bindings let you write tests in your preferred stack.
Seamless integration with Selenium Grid for parallel execution.
Rich community libraries and extensions for advanced reporting.
Large talent pool and extensive documentation.
When to choose Selenium: If you’re working on a complex enterprise application with diverse browser coverage requirements and need a battle-tested, vendor-neutral solution.
Cypress: The Developer’s Favorite
Launched in 2015, Cypress has quickly risen to prominence among JavaScript-centric teams. Its “runs-in-browser” architecture offers lightning-fast execution and out-of-the-box debugging with time-travel snapshots.
Key highlights:
Native support for JavaScript and TypeScript.
Automatic waiting and retry-ability, reducing flakiness.
Built-in dashboard (paid) for parallel runs, insights, and video recordings.
Simple setup, no WebDriver overhead.
When to choose Cypress: If your stack is JavaScript/TypeScript, you favor a developer-friendly workflow, and you value real-time debugging over broad multi-language support.
Playwright: The Next-Gen Contender
Playwright, developed by Microsoft, builds on lessons from Puppeteer and brings cross-browser automation under one roof. It supports Chromium, Firefox, and WebKit (Safari) with a single API, as well as native parallelism and a powerful trace viewer for debugging.
Key highlights:
Multi-language support (JavaScript, Python, C#, Java).
Auto-waiting and network interception for resilient tests.
Native parallel execution without extra grid setup.
Detailed trace logs and screenshots for in-depth analysis.
When to choose Playwright: If you need modern UI automation with native parallelism, out-of-the-box multi-browser support, and advanced debugging capabilities.
Trends to Watch in 2025
1. Shift-Left Testing – Embedding test automation earlier in the development cycle to catch defects sooner.
2. AI-Powered Testing – Leveraging machine learning for test generation, visual validation, and self-healing scripts.
3. Cloud-Native Test Execution – Running massive parallel suites on cloud grids to minimize feedback time.
4. Low-Code/No-Code Automation – Democratizing testing for non-technical stakeholders with visual test builders.
Regardless of which tool you choose, staying current with these trends will supercharge your QA career.
Which Tool Is Right for You?
Choose Selenium if you need a language-agnostic framework with enterprise-grade scalability and community backing.
Choose Cypress if you work primarily in JavaScript/TypeScript and want the fastest, flakiest-proof, developer-friendly experience.
Choose Playwright if you want a modern, multi-language tool with native parallelism and full-featured debugging.

Streamlining Web Application Testing with Selenium: An In-Depth Exploration
The landscape of web development demands meticulous attention to the seamless functioning of applications across diverse platforms and browsers. Enter Selenium, an open-source framework that has emerged as a cornerstone for automated web application testing. In this blog, we delve into the pivotal aspects and advantages of Selenium tests, shedding light on its significance within the software development lifecycle.
Tumblr media
Decoding Selenium Tests: Automated Precision in Testing
Selenium tests stand as automated scripts meticulously crafted using the Selenium framework, a widely embraced open-source tool designed explicitly for web application testing. These scripts represent the pinnacle of automation, meticulously validating web application functionality by replicating user interactions, providing insights akin to real-world user experiences.
Versatility Across Development Ecosystems
Selenium's prowess is evident in its support for multiple programming languages, including Java, Python, C#, Ruby, and more. This adaptability ensures Selenium seamlessly integrates into different development environments, allowing teams to leverage their preferred programming language for automated testing.
Critical Aspects of Selenium Tests
Let's delve into key facets that underscore the indispensable nature of Selenium tests in the testing toolkit:
Cross-Browser Compatibility: Selenium's capability to support a variety of browsers ensures consistent performance across platforms, a crucial factor in delivering a uniform user experience across the digital landscape.
Platform Independence: Selenium's platform-agnostic nature allows it to operate seamlessly on Windows, Linux, and macOS. This flexibility proves advantageous for development teams working in diverse computing environments.
Multi-Language Support: The compatibility of Selenium with multiple programming languages empowers development teams to choose their preferred language. This adaptability fosters collaboration and efficiency within the testing and development processes.
Open Source and Community Support: Selenium's open-source lineage has birthed a robust and supportive community. This collaborative environment ensures continuous development, regular updates, and a plethora of resources for users.
Extensibility and Integration: Selenium effortlessly integrates with various testing frameworks and CI/CD tools, enhancing its capabilities. This seamless integration streamlines the testing process, facilitating efficient automation within continuous integration pipelines.
Tumblr media
Dynamic Web Application Support: Selenium excels in the testing of dynamic web applications that leverage technologies like AJAX and JavaScript. Its ability to interact with and validate dynamic elements ensures a comprehensive evaluation of modern web applications.
Parallel Test Execution: Selenium Grid facilitates parallel test execution on multiple machines and browsers simultaneously. This feature significantly reduces overall test execution time, proving invaluable for testing large suites of test cases efficiently.
Headless Browser Testing: Selenium's support for headless browser testing is particularly beneficial in scenarios where a graphical user interface is unnecessary. This feature streamlines testing in background processes or on servers, contributing to faster and more efficient testing.

1. Master the Basics: Building a Solid Foundation
Our journey begins with mastering the fundamental concepts of Selenium. It's essential to comprehend the core components, such as WebDriver and WebElement, and understand how Selenium interacts with web browsers. A strong foundation in these basics is crucial to becoming a Selenium expert.
2. Choose Your Programming Language: The Language of Automation
Selenium supports various programming languages, including Java, Python, C#, and more. Your choice of programming language should align with your preferences and career goals. Java, in particular, is popular for Selenium automation due to its extensive community support and wide range of libraries and resources.
3. Set Up Your Development Environment: Crafting Your Toolkit
To work efficiently with Selenium, you need a well-equipped development environment. Installing an Integrated Development Environment (IDE) such as Eclipse or IntelliJ IDEA is essential. These tools streamline the process of writing, debugging, and executing Selenium scripts.
4. Dive into HTML and CSS: Understanding the Web's Building Blocks
Selenium's primary playground is the web, and to navigate it effectively, a strong understanding of HTML and CSS is indispensable. These are the building blocks of web pages, and knowledge of these technologies empowers you to locate and interact with web elements accurately.
5. Explore Locators: The Treasure Map to Web Elements
In Selenium, locators are your treasure map to identifying and interacting with web elements. Dive into various locator strategies, including XPath, CSS selectors, and more. Proficiency in using locators is a fundamental skill for any Selenium expert.
6. Hands-on Practice: The Crucial Training Ground
Practice makes perfect, and in Selenium, hands-on practice is the key to expertise. Initiate your journey by working on simple test scenarios, gradually progressing to more complex ones. The more you practice, the more proficient you become.
7. Embrace Testing Frameworks: Organizing Your Arsenal
As your skills evolve, it's essential to embrace testing frameworks like TestNG or JUnit. These frameworks seamlessly integrate with Selenium and help you organize and manage your test cases efficiently. This skill is invaluable for any Selenium expert.
8. Advance Your Knowledge: Exploring the Uncharted Territories
Once you're comfortable with the basics, it's time to delve into advanced topics. Explore areas like handling frames, working with alerts, dealing with different types of web elements (e.g., dropdowns, checkboxes), and mastering dynamic content testing. These advanced skills set you apart as a Selenium expert.

What Is QA in Software Testing?
Quality Assurance (QA) is the process of ensuring that software meets certain quality standards before it goes live. QA professionals test software to identify bugs, usability issues, and performance gaps. They are essential in delivering a seamless, error-free experience to users.
QA testing typically involves:
Writing and executing test cases
Using tools like Selenium, JIRA, and TestNG
Performing manual and automated testing
Documenting bugs and verifying fixes
Collaborating with developers and business analysts
Why Online QA Training Has Gained Popularity
With the rise of remote learning and global demand for skilled testers, Quality assurance tester course programs have become increasingly popular. The reasons include:
Flexibility: Learn at your own pace, from anywhere.
Affordability: Often less expensive than traditional classroom training.
Access to Tools: Many courses offer hands-on labs, simulations, and tool access.
Certification Prep: Tailored content to help you pass industry-recognized exams.
But is it enough to make you job-ready?
Core Skills You Can Learn in Online QA Training
High-quality online QA training covers both theoretical knowledge and practical skills that recruiters look for. Here are the essential competencies you can expect to gain:
1. Foundations of Software Testing
SDLC and STLC (Software Development and Testing Life Cycle)
Types of testing: Unit, Integration, System, Regression, UAT
Testing methodologies: Agile, Waterfall
2. Manual Testing Techniques
Writing test cases and test plans
Bug tracking and defect reporting
Testing across browsers, devices, and platforms
3. Automation Testing Tools
Selenium WebDriver for UI automation
TestNG or JUnit frameworks
Scripting languages like Java or Python
4. Bug Tracking and Management Tools
JIRA
Bugzilla
Quality Center
5. Soft Skills
Communication and documentation
Analytical thinking
Attention to detail and problem-solving
Real-World Applications: Can You Perform on the Job?
Online QA training that includes real-time projects, mock interviews, and tool-based simulations can help bridge the gap between theory and practice.
Example:
An online course that teaches Selenium might give you a capstone project to:
Automate login/logout for a demo application
Validate UI elements using locators
Generate test reports using TestNG
Such hands-on experience mirrors real QA job tasks and is highly valuable in interviews.

Limitations of Online QA Training (and How to Overcome Them)
While online training is an excellent foundation, it does come with potential downsides if not approached correctly:
1. Lack of Interaction
Solution: Join online forums, Slack groups, or Discord communities where you can interact with peers and mentors.
2. Self-Discipline Required
Solution: Create a learning schedule. Treat your course like a job.
3. No On-the-Job Experience
Solution: Volunteer for open-source projects, internships, or freelance gigs to gain real-world exposure.
4. Outdated Curriculum
Solution: Choose training platforms that update their content regularly and focus on current tools like Selenium 4, API testing, or DevOps integration.
The Role of Certifications in Boosting Your QA Career
Certifications aren’t mandatory to land your first QA role, but they do increase credibility, especially if you’re new to tech.
Popular certifications include:
ISTQB Foundation Level
Certified Software Tester (CSTE)
Certified Agile Tester (CAT)
Automation Testing with Selenium certification
Many online QA training programs prepare you for these certifications, making them an excellent investment.
